The Purpose of Probate Bonds
Probate bonds work as an essential financial protection mechanism for administrators and administrators supervising the circulation of an estate. As an executor or administrator, you have the obligation to handle the assets and financial debts of the dead individual's estate. The probate bond, likewise called an administrator bond or fiduciary bond, ensures that you fulfill your responsibilities morally and legally.
By calling for a probate bond, the court intends to guard the estate from any type of possible mismanagement or misbehavior on your part. If you, as the administrator or administrator, act dishonestly or negligently, the bond gives a kind of insurance policy to make up the recipients of the estate for any kind of economic losses incurred. This security is important in cases where the executor makes errors in dealing with the estate's possessions or stops working to follow the legal demands of the probate process.
Eventually, probate bonds provide assurance to the recipients of the estate, as they offer a layer of economic safety versus the risks related to estate management.
